Pascal Roller (born 20 November 1976) is a German former professional professional basketball player. At a height of 1.80 m (5'11"), and a weight of 81 kg (180 pounds), he played at the point guard position.

Professional career

Roller spent most of his pro club career with the Deutsche Bank Skyliners of the German League.

National team career

Internationally, Roller represented the senior German national team at several big FIBA tournaments.[6] With Germany, he won the bronze medal at the 2002 FIBA World Cup, and the silver medal at the 2005 EuroBasket.
